Is New Haven, CT or Simi Valley, CA safer?

Simi Valley is safer with a higher safety score by 21 points. New Haven, CT has a safety score of 60/100 while Simi Valley, CA has 81/100, based on FBI Uniform Crime Report data.

What is the violent crime rate in New Haven, CT vs Simi Valley, CA?

New Haven, CT has a violent crime rate of 534.8 per 100,000 residents, while Simi Valley, CA has 129.1 per 100,000. Lower rates indicate safer communities. The national average is approximately 380 per 100,000.

What is the property crime rate in New Haven, CT vs Simi Valley, CA?

New Haven, CT has a property crime rate of 3587.1 per 100,000, compared to 923.8 per 100,000 in Simi Valley, CA. Property crimes include burglary, theft, and motor vehicle theft.

How are CrimeSafe safety scores calculated?

Safety scores range from 0-100, combining violent crime rates, property crime rates, and population data from the FBI UCR. Higher scores mean safer cities. Grades: A (80+), B (65-79), C (50-64), D (40-49), F (below 40).
